The Palo Market Fest returns in its Art of Living edition on February 1 and 2.
A design market, street-style but highly sophisticated. A finger-licking gastronomic experience. A party where you can dance from morning to night. Art and culture for the whole family, set in a green oasis in the heart of Poblenou.
An innovative street format that fills the entire Palo Market Fest with music. Rhythmic beats, singers, guitars, pianos, and wind instruments create a massive band that takes over the streets. The STREET MUSIC EXPERIENCE format, created ad hoc for Palo Market, dresses up for a grand party in tribute to 80s Disco.
Tito Bonacera will lead the show, playing classics like Everybody Dance by Chic, Let’s Groove by Earth, Wind & Fire, and Sexual Healing by Marvin Gaye. This time, he will be joined by Sergio de Baccio and Alex Dee, two incredible voices that bring these kitsch but much-loved hits to life.
Small-format concerts by Local Heroes that add a unique color to the mornings of Palo Market Fest. A strong commitment to creative artists who are part of Barcelona’s new generation of musicians. A small stage where the city’s most current styles and genres come together.
This edition features Sara Aldana, a standout participant in the Cabal Musical project led by Taller de Músics. She is a young Colombian singer-songwriter who presents a warm and intimate musical proposal, blending Latin, jazz, and Afro influences.
Sets with the most authentic vinyl records. Sophisticated DJs introducing us to the most danceable music, from modern jazz and advanced disco sounds to vibrant Latin rhythms.
